Dateline: 6:46 pm eastern time, 11/1/2010


A gap up open kept going for 30 minutes and then reversed at
the 1192.50-1193.00 resistance on the ES. A drop to 1183
followed, and then a bounce to the 1186.50 updated
resistance. The 1182.50 then 1178 areas were taken out on
the way to 1173.75 which was just over the key 1173.50-
1173.00 support. The 1178.50 level was rejected, but a dip
didn't stick and the 1178.50 level broke then held it on a
test as the market rallied back into the close.

There was good volatility at least on Monday. The range
expansion took the ES from the top of the recent range to
the bottom end, and again the market averted a breakdown
once again by snapping back with a better than expected
rally into the close. There is a potential for a double top
at the 1193 area on the ES. However, the market is still
range bound so it could be revisited. Odds don't seem to
favor that happening, but the key 1173 area held on a test
on Monday. Now the ES needs to stay over that 1178.50-
1178.00 area on a dip, or the action could finally change.

Odds are good that we get an inside day on Tuesday, as the
market awaits the Fed and QE2 on Wednesday. It looks like
there is better odds for shorting the bounces when upside
momentum stalls out, especially at/ near resistance zones.
How the market acts on a move up to the 1185.25-1186.00 area
should be telling if there is early strength. If that is
rejected, decent pullback can occur. On the downside, as
long as a pullback can hold that 1178.50-1178.00 area on the
ES, then the market avoids trouble. If that is not held, and
the 1173 area is broken, then a reversal needs to come from
the 1167 area at the lowest, otherwise a pre Fed day
breakdown could then be in the cards.
